From 9b3ae50cb902322a2b5922b9fcf8132d9b4c2a24 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Peter Robinson Date: Wed, 16 Apr 2025 09:25:17 +0100 Subject: [PATCH] irqchip/irq-bcm2712-mip: Enable driver when ARCH_BCM2835 is enabled The BCM2712 MIP driver is required for Raspberry PI5, but it's not automatically enabled when ARCH_BCM2835 is enabled and depends on ARCH_BRCMSTB. ARCH_BCM2835 shares drivers with ARCH_BRCMSTB platforms, but Raspberry PI5 does not require the BRCMSTB specific drivers, which are selected via ARCH_BRCMSTB. Enable the interrupt controller for both ARCH_BRCMSTB and ARCH_BCM2835.
